Output 58a051ed82af79d82960b79d8038a88d69d1e639946af09468f1204620ba215d:112

value
307733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7dc5ebb3935a5e7ee30c02f12ef7f41b2fb491d5 OP_EQUAL
address
3DA3VJ2veZPrQtecdbo9brty9SfRDUCiaf
transaction
58a051ed82af79d82960b79d8038a88d69d1e639946af09468f1204620ba215d
confirmations
219453
spent
true